## Further Reading

TimeForge solves weekly timetables for Harrowgate Academy and similar pilot schools. Core solver docs cover constraint weights, room capacity rules, and teacher availability windows. Support staff should skim the FAQ before filing tickets — most "broken schedule" reports are misconfigured hard constraints. Solver internals (simulated annealing, seed handling) are documented separately for engineering. For escalation paths, SLA definitions, and the known-issues list, see the internal support page.

operations page: https://superset.ferracorp.corp/pipeline/projects/merge_requests/build/run/pages/secrets/df2557f9f877ee5982854b0d

Subject: Cooler shipment to Drossel Ridge clinic

Dispatch desk — the vaccine cooler for the Drossel Ridge field clinic leaves our Kelbarn site tomorrow at 06:30. Receiving staff should expect one sealed unit, blue lid, with a temperature logger inside. Do not open until the clinic lead signs. If arrival slips past 11:00, call dispatch before accepting. The hand-over instruction for the courier appears below.

dispatch memo: the sorius tamius courier leaves the praeth ledger at gate 4873 under passcode 928014

Visitor Policy — Fernhaven Expo Pop-Up Office

During the Fernhaven Expo, Quillbrook Systems operates a pop-up office in Hall C, Stand 214. New starters assisting there should arrive thirty minutes before the hall opens and check in with the stand manager. Visitors may only be received in the front meeting pod, never in the back storage area, and all demo devices must stay tethered. The rear staff door remains locked throughout the fair; to open it, use the pass code listed below.

door code, hahag-tagef: bdg-OAWSKZ-89993088

## 2.8.0 — Renamed setting

`PICK_OPT_MODE` is now `PICKLIST_STRATEGY` in the Cartwheel optimizer. External plugins must read the new key; the old one is removed in 3.0. Values `zone`, `wave`, and `batch` are unchanged. The Cartwheel broker still requires authentication, so keep your credential in the env file, placed on the line directly after this entry.

sealed setting: ARCHIVE_KEY3=c1f